This website introduces some of the stories we have collected so far. There are sections covering the main periods. In each of these are some of the stories and recollections from those times.

So far we have published two books. 'Letchworth Recollections' covers the period 1903 to 1939 and 'Letchworth Remembered' covers from 1939 to 1960.
